Weather forecasting involves analyzing atmospheric conditions such as frontal boundaries, moisture sources, and air mass movements to predict precipitation patterns. When a stalled frontal boundary persists, it traps Gulf moisture, leading to widespread showers and thunderstorms. As drier air filters in, precipitation becomes more isolated and spotty. Forecasters communicate these patterns using probability percentages (e.g., 40-50% rain coverage) and temperature ranges, helping viewers understand the likelihood and intensity of weather events.

Satellite and radar composite across the southeast showing the stalled frontal boundary near the area once again, and that's going to continue for the next few days before it shifts solidly south of us into early next week.
That means we want to keep this Gulf moisture around here for the next few days and widespread showers and thunderstorms start to crank up again for Friday and at least the first half of the weekend, if not in the Sunday as well.
